Heather Mac Donald

Manhattan Institute
Thomas W. Smith Fellow
Heather Mac Donald is the Thomas W. Smith Fellow at the Manhattan Institute and a contributing editor of City Journal. A non-practicing lawyer, Mac Donald has clerked for the late Honorable Stephen Reinhardt, U.S. Court of Appeals for the Ninth Circuit; has been an attorney-adviser in the Office of the General Counsel of the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ency; and served as a volunteer with the Natural Resources Defense Council in New York City. Her writing has appeared in the Wall Street Journal, Washington Post, New York Times, The New Republic, The New Criterion, and Public Interest, among others. Mac Donald received her B.A. in English from Yale University, graduating with a Mellon Fellowship to Cambridge University, where she earned her M.A. in English. Her J.D. is from Stanford University Law School. She is the author of the forthcoming book, The Diversity Delusion: How Race and Gender Pandering Corrupt the University and Undermine Our Culture.
